As for Power of the Primes, every figure from the main line has now been accounted for since both Firestar and the wave 3 legends class figures have been found at Toysrus. The wave 3 Studio Seies figures as well (though those have been available for order at Amazon.ca for a little while).
Also, and most peculiar of all, the Transformers Authentics toys have finally been found in Canada. For the moment, they have only been found at Giant Tiger which is Canada's answer to Ollie's. Only the smaller ones were spotted so far and are priced at $10 CAN a piece, which is far from cheap.

Move Masterpiece 7 Volkswagen Bumblebee was also found in Canada, at Toysrus. It is unknown if this toy will also not be available for Quebec, due to language laws which have already rendered Barricade unavailable.
Also Canada is up to dat on all Cyberverse releases with Wave 2 warriors and one steps being found at Walmart and Toysrus respectively.
Lastly, while there is currently a sale going on for select Transformers at Toysrus, there is an additional discount of 15% on ALL Transformers toys. For isntance, this makes Ultimate Cyberverse Megatron only $25 CAD which is about $18 USD. Not bad for a solid feeling leader sized figure.
